The NWS-defined flood stage for Milk River at Malta is 16 feet. Action stage begins at 14 feet. Moderate flooding starts at 19 feet, and major flooding at 22 feet.

The gauge is located in Phillips County, Montana at coordinates 48.3617°N, 107.8631°W. USGS site number: 06155500. Data is provided by the U.S. Geological Survey and the National Weather Service.
